Output 20ec9493b95e9e00fbfe5c3327376eab8d97fc43b5582d00d983b22e043cd9a7:3

value
87509
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7e73577285ca31ee56dcd0ff7f1a247bb93511e OP_EQUAL
address
3NqCzXe4Cg42q6USd9GUhWPNNcXowE2tX2
transaction
20ec9493b95e9e00fbfe5c3327376eab8d97fc43b5582d00d983b22e043cd9a7
confirmations
155249
spent
true